Sudoku is Foggy Index Strips by Blobz, App variant is FOG


Normal sudoku rules apply. Placing correct digits will clear the fog from surrounding cells. Digits in cages do not repeat, and sum to the small clue, if given. Pink strips (of at least 2 cells in length) are hidden in the fog. Digits in a vertical strip in column N indicate the column in which the digit N appears, in the corresponding row. Digits in a horizontal strip in row N indicate the row in which the digit N appears, in the corresponding column. For example, if r2c3 is in a horizontal strip, and contains a 7, then r7c3 contains a 2.
